Output 53c93eb1424586e8bc03b2bb9aec2d9d6498ae9ab98d480716d48f6c8676c629:1

value
25988940
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d9f1d388715bbc440461d91aa0207ae2551d27b OP_EQUAL
address
3LSF4K8vK52WupNpSf4p3wx4di8b7tQAAk
transaction
53c93eb1424586e8bc03b2bb9aec2d9d6498ae9ab98d480716d48f6c8676c629
spent
true